The evening
With some pieces, you just want to close your eyes and let your imagination paint a picture. For our Finnish guest conductor Emilia Hoving, it’s all about the landscape of the far North: lakes, forests, midnight sunlight and the shimmering wonder of the Northern Lights. So let your ears do the gazing in Finnish classics by Saariaho and Sibelius – and join RSNO Leader Maya Iwabuchi on an autumn getaway to the Austrian Alps, in Brahms’ magnificent Violin Concerto.
Plus, in Aberdeen don’t miss our special side-by-side performance with the young musicians of Big Noise Torry.
